What are Cookies?
Cookies are tiny text files that are placed on your browsing device (including, a computer, mobile, or tablet) when you access a website. They are generally used to make a website work, gather analytics, prevent fraud, improve security, and personalize your use.
What types of Cookies do we use?
Cookies of the following types may be used on our website:
- Strictly Necessary Cookies: These Cookies, according to their names, are necessary for the website to function properly. They are responsible for your navigation around the website, your access to secure areas, and your use of essential features.
- Functional Cookies: These Cookies are responsible for allowing the website to remember the choices you make and provide enhanced features and personalized experiences. For example, they help the website remember items stored in your cart and login credentials.
- Analytics and Performance Cookies: These Cookies monitor the website performance and follow actions users take anonymously. The data collected is then used to improve the website. These Cookies collect information such as your behavior on the website.

How long do Cookies stay on my device?
Cookies are categorized as “session” and “persistent” Cookies. While session Cookies are those that automatically expire immediately after a browsing session (i.e., when you close your browser), persistent Cookies, on the other hand, do not. Persistent Cookies have their set expiration dates, which range from minutes to years. Therefore, the duration of Cookies depends on whether they are session or persistent Cookies.
